Michael Ryan wrote:

>> So are you still using SEU, or an earlier GUI editor/IDE?

Yes and yes. WDSc 6.0 for development, SEU for quick fixes. A mix of
STRDBG and the WDSc debugger, depending on the program. Out of the 9
developers in the office, I'm the only one who uses WDSc on a regular
basis. A couple others have tried it, but don't use it regularly.
However, some folks are starting to use free format, and to use more
RPG/IV syntax. It's a process.

That's the truth! We have 2 of 8 WDSC users here. Two possible converts, but they're waiting for a break in their workload before they try. They've been waiting for a break since WDSC V5...

V5 was bad, V6 was good, V7 is better. My opinion, and I'm just an RPG guy, no web stuff.

Regarding SEU, not only developers use SEU here. We have a full time operator who uses it to edit FMTDTA specs and the like. We also have two people who serve as his backup when he's on holiday. That's three additional seats for ADTS, right?
